If you’re lucky enough to be in Beijing this weekend be sure and stop by the latest exhibit at the Tokyo Gallery Beijing titled “Genre Crossing”. It is a wonderful, vibrant exhibition by fashion designer Junko Koshino and contemporary artist Go Yayanagi.

Yayanagi’s work has been shown around the world, including a great exhibit in the lobby of the Grand Hyatt Tokyo, and always draws a crowd. He is very talented and has worked across a variety of mediums including oil painting, printmaking, murals for public buildings, and design.
Yayanagi met renowned designer Junko Koshino at the Tokyo Gallery Beijing last June and has since served as part of her design inspiration. Koshino used several of his prints in her shows and events throughout the year – and they are now on display in the place that first began this collaboration!
The exhibition showcases pieces from Koshino’s collection as well as a selection of Yayanagi’s own paintings and prints. Yayanagi’s print works dating from the 1970s have been transformed into textile designs (a nod to Koshino) and have been given a new lease on life in three-dimensional form.
